Remote Work Professional Certificate Course – March – Online
The Remote Work Professional certificate program is a 1-month specialized course designed to equip workers and business owners with training needed to: find a job working remotely for a company, expand a business to serve customers remotely, and increase skill levels for people already working remotely. SafetyFestMT will be presented virtually on March 6th-10th, 16th, & 17th.
This popular event provides education, awareness, and connection to positively impact the safety and health of Montanans in the workplace!

“Saving For The Day” An Epic Action-Adventure Made In Montana By Montanans – World Premiere – March 11 – Wilma, Missoula
Joe Bell (Andy Shirtliff) is a penny-pinching hermit saving for the day when his real life will begin. One day he’s given a chest filled with treasure by a cryptic, old man. After the Old-timer “accidentally” locks the chest, Joe must go on a series of adventures to track down the key. Each adventure is a different genre. There are a total of 15 different genres.
